This print takes us back to the enchanting town of Bacharach in the 19th century. Located in Rhineland-Palatinate, Germany, this picturesque place is known for its rich history and stunning architecture. The image showcases a beautiful building that exemplifies the architectural style of the era. The house depicted in this illustration stands as a testament to German craftsmanship and attention to detail. Its intricate design and unique features transport us to a bygone era, where every structure seemed like a work of art. Bacharach itself is steeped in charm, with its cobblestone streets and well-preserved buildings that have stood the test of time. This photograph captures not only the beauty of one particular house but also gives us a glimpse into what life was like during this period. Published around 1880 as part of "Pictures from the German Fatherland" this print serves as an invaluable historical document showcasing Germany's architectural heritage. It allows us to appreciate how different towns across the country contributed their own distinct styles and influences.
